About Bologna
Summers have an average temperature of 24 °C, with humidity levels of about 68%. Winters bring an average temperature of 4 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%.
Bologna is home of the academic institute University of Bologna. The biggest sports facility in Bologna is Stadio Renato Dall'Ara,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Sant'Orsola-Malpighi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Giardini Margherita,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Museum of the History of Bologna, which showcases Bologna’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Biblioteca Universitaria di Bologna for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Bologna Guglielmo Marconi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Bologna with public transit. The most popular public transit options are bus, train and tram.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Bologna Central Station and Bologna Central Station.
In Bologna,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: contactless card, cash and mobile payment.
About Sanremo
Summers have an average temperature of 23 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 8 °C, with humidity levels of about 80%.
Sanremo is home of the academic institute University of Genoa (Sanremo campus). The biggest sports facility in Sanremo is Stadio Comunale,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Ospedale Civile Borea.
Nature lovers can unwind at Giardini Regina Elena,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Museo Civico, which showcases Sanremo’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Biblioteca Civica for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Nice Côte d'Azur Airport by Bus, Taxi and Private Transfer.
There are several ways to get around Sanremo with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Sanremo Bus Station and Sanremo Railway Station.
In Sanremo,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ash and Credit Card.
